#ab5364 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#ab5364 is composed of 67.1% red, 32.5%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 51.5% magenta, 41.5% yellow and 32.9% black. It has a hue angle of 348.4 degrees, a saturation of 34.6% and a lightness of 49.8%. #ab5364 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a6c8 with #570000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#ab5364

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0607 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#ab5364

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#847a7c is the less saturated color, while #f90534 is the most saturated one.
